Is Royal Regulated for Nauru Traders?

Royal is regulated by two major financial authorities: the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C) and the Financial Services Authority (FSA). For Nauru traders, ASIC regulation is especially important because it provides a high level of investor protection, including segregated client funds and negative balance protection. The FSA, based in Seychelles, offers additional oversight for international clients. While Nauru does not have its own dedicated forex regulator, the country's local financial authority (the Nauru Financial Intelligence Unit) advises residents to only trade with brokers that are regulated by reputable international bodies. Royal's dual regulation means Nauru traders can access a broker that meets strict capital adequacy and reporting standards. Always confirm the license numbers on the official ASIC and FSA registers to ensure you are dealing with the legitimate entity.

Scam Verification Guide — How to Verify Royal

To verify Royal is legitimate for Nauru traders, always check the broker's license number on the official ASIC or FSA website. Scammers often clone broker websites, so ensure the URL is correct (e.g., royal.com, not a misspelled version). Red flags include unsolicited contact, promises of guaranteed profits, or pressure to deposit quickly. Nauru's local financial authority does not specifically warn against Royal, but they advise caution with any offshore broker. Royal has been operating since 2009 and has a positive reputation, but always read recent client reviews on independent forums. If you encounter any suspicious behavior, report it to the Nauru Financial Intelligence Unit. Never share your account password or send money to unverified addresses. Stick to the official website and verified contact details.
